## Editing a whitelisted IP

Due to privacy reasons, all the static IP addresses of team members with access
to the bastion are stored on [AWS SSM Parameter Store][ssm] instead of public
git repositories.
When running the following commands, replace `USERNAME` and `IP_ADDRESS` with the proper values.

### Adding a whitelisted IP

1. Run:
```
aws ssm put-parameter --type String --name "/prod/bastion/allowed-ips/USERNAME" --value "IP_ADDRESS/32" --region us-west-1
```
2. Add the username to the list in
[`terraform/bastion/firewall.tf`][allowed-ips] (local variable
`allowed_users`).
3. [apply the Terraform configuration][terraform-apply].

### Updating a whitelisted IP

1. Run:

```
aws ssm put-parameter --overwrite --type String --name "/prod/bastion/allowed-ips/USERNAME" --value "IP_ADDRESS/32" --region us-west-1
```

2. [apply the Terraform configuration][terraform-apply].

### Removing a whitelisted IP

1. Run:

```
aws ssm delete-parameter --name "/prod/bastion/allowed-ips/USERNAME" --region us-west-1
```

2. Remove the username from the list in
[`terraform/bastion/firewall.tf`][allowed-ips] (local variable
`allowed_users`).
3. [apply the Terraform configuration][terraform-apply].
